Dr. Ranjit Gharpurey earned his Ph.D. in electrical engineering from the University of California, Berkeley in 1995. He joined the faculty of The University of Texas at Austin in 2005.

Dr. Gharpurey studies the design of high-frequency analog circuits. He researches the design of architectures and circuits found in wireless systems, including transceivers and frequency synthesizers. He also studies parasitic noise and interference sources related to circuit activity, which can negatively affect the performance of mixed-signal and radio frequency circuits. His goal is to develop designs that are immune to such sources of degradation.
